Webby lengthening of the ÒhairsÓ or ÒpapillaeÓ on the tongue that is made up of a material called keratin. Coated/hairy tongue develops when the keratin accumulates more than normal, leading to a coating or thickening of the tongue dorsum. In many cases, the coating appears white, although this may become stained black or brown by tobacco … WebIt usually happens when dead skin cells become trapped in your papillae (tiny, hair-like projections on your tongue). The dead skin cells accumulate on your papillae and become stained by things like food and tobacco. Most people recover completely from yellow tongue. Self-care and better attention to oral hygiene usually resolve the issue.
